Minutes — Management Meeting, Rivelo Goods Co.

Attendees: ops, finance, and regional leads. Main topic: pricing on the Coppertail line. Margins have slipped since the resin cost spike, so we agreed on a 6% list increase from next quarter, phased by region. Branch managers should hold existing quotes for 30 days, no exceptions beyond that. Marketing will push the bundled offer to soften the news. Watch for churn among mid-tier accounts and flag anything unusual. Strategic note for managers appended below.

management briefing: Headcount on the Praok team goes from 16 to 91 by the end of March. Gross margin on Praok came in at 2 percent against a plan of 26 percent.

## Onboarding: Timezones in Pelgrave Report Exports

Quick heads-up before your first release: Pelgrave stores everything in UTC, but report exports convert to the customer's workspace timezone at render time — not at query time. That's why two exports of the "same" day can differ if someone changed their workspace settings in between. Don't "fix" this; it's intentional and documented. During a release, the export scheduler pauses and needs manual re-arming from the admin console. The passphrase to recover the scheduler console is right below.

recovery phrase for fajeg-kawep: druix-gorius-briax-ulaeth-fraox-lammir-pelox-jormir-pelwyn-julir

Capacity note for plugin authors working against MergeMinnow's dedupe pipeline: each fuzzy-match pass over customer records eats roughly twice the memory of an exact pass, so budget accordingly. If your plugin runs on the shared Tidepool cluster, keep batch sizes modest — big batches stall the whole merge queue and Ops will ping you about it. Blocking keys matter more than raw CPU here; narrow keys cut comparisons dramatically. Before you ship anything, sanity-check your settings against the defaults we use in production, listed here.

tuning table, yaweg-yajog:
RATE_LIMITS = {
    "holvan": 509,
    "holius": 112,
    "frawyn": 267,
}